Commonwood
Commonwood is a village in Hertfordshire, England. It has around 2 restaurants and cafés, 6 bus stops, and the nearest railway station is Kings Langley, 3.6 km away. There were around 5 recorded street crimes in June 2026, most commonly Violence & sexual offences. This page gathers weather, crime, food hygiene, transport, flood risk, house prices, population, deprivation and your local MP for the Commonwood area — all from official UK open data.
On deprivation, the Dacorum area is less deprived than the average in England (IoD2019). The wider council area has around 155,081 residents at roughly 730 people per km².

The Manor House, Chipperfield · 0.9 kmThe Manor House is a country house in Chipperfield, Hertfordshire, England. It dates from the late medieval period. It has been listed Grade II* on the National Heritage List for England since December 1986.

Belsize, Hertfordshire · 1.3 kmBelsize is a hamlet in Sarratt civil parish, Three Rivers District, Hertfordshire, England, situated less than a mile from Chipperfield and Sarratt.
